Part Time- Penn State Dickinson Law - Adjunct Instructor

Carlisle, PA

PENN STATE DICKINSON LAW in Carlisle, PA invites exceptional candidates to apply for short-term, part-time adjunct faculty openings for the Fall 2023 and Spring 2024 Semesters, in the areas of:
  • Administrative Law
  • Bankruptcy Law
  • Banking Regulation
  • Environmental Law
  • Federal Courts
  • Real Estate Transactions
  • State & Local Government Law


Requirements and Qualifications
  • A distinguished record of law practice in the subject matter or experience teaching the course subjects.
  • Scholarly or professional publications to the relevant field of law.
  • Participation and leadership in bar association or other professional organizations related to the subject matter.
  • A J.D. degree from an ABA accredited law school.
  • Superior academic credentials.
